I have found since moving to the country, that I have more to do. People have been very welcoming, and encourage me to participate in things. When I lived in the 'burbs, there was too much going on, people were too busy, and without people encouraging me to get involved, I didn't. So for me, it is definitely not a slower pace of life ... yet, there are more times when I can relax and just watch the birds, and I spend more time outside gardening, etc... it makes me feel very peaceful.
It is not QUIET though... our neighbor across the street is always running one of his tractors, the geese and ducks are always honking, and even though there are no trains nearby, someone in the area must have a train whistle because I hear one blow occasionally!
